Al Hilal Appoints Simone Inzaghi as Head Coach

(MENAFN) Italian manager Simone Inzaghi has been appointed as the new head coach of Al Hilal, a leading club in the Saudi Arabian Pro League, the club confirmed on Thursday.

At 49 years old, Inzaghi signed a two-year deal with the Riyadh-based team after recently parting ways with Inter Milan, where he had held the managerial position since 2021.

Throughout his time at Inter, Inzaghi secured one Serie A championship and led the team to several domestic trophies.

However, his final season concluded disappointingly with a 5-0 defeat to Paris Saint-Germain in the UEFA Champions League final.

Al Hilal is set to compete in the 2025 FIFA Club World Cup, which is scheduled to begin on June 15.
